- (August 15, '06) Although the
weather was a little damp, the CFA had a great
weekend welcoming the remaining members of the
incoming knob class to campus (fall sports knobs
reported on July 24). The Class of 2010 is 651
strong! Knob parents, keep in mind that your knob
will be extremely busy the next several days.
So, do not worry too much if you don't hear from
them right away. And, remember, your CFA
company rep is only a phone call or e-mail
away.

- (Dec.
14, '05) The last day of final exams was yesterday.
Now that all cadets have left campus for the holiday
furlough, the CFA would like to take this opporutnity
to send its best wishes to all cadets and their
families for the happiest and safest of holidays.
When cadets return in January, Lieutenant General
John Rosa, USAF (Ret) will have assumed office
as the 19th President of The Citadel. It appears
that 2006 will be an exciting one at The Citadel!
